Types of Refrigerator Water Filters
Refrigerator water filters come in various types, each designed to address specific filtration needs. Understanding these differences is essential for selecting the best option for enhancing taste and ensuring safety.
Activated Carbon Filters
Activated carbon filters are among the most common types used in refrigerators. They work by adsorbing impurities and contaminants such as chlorine, volatile organic compounds (VOCs), and other substances that can affect taste and odor. These filters are effective in improving the taste of water by removing chlorine and organic compounds.
Mechanism of Activated Carbon
Activated carbon is highly porous, providing an extensive surface area to trap contaminants. The adsorption process involves contaminants bonding to the carbon material. This process effectively removes organic compounds that cause taste and odor issues, making water more palatable.
Benefits and Limitations
One of the significant benefits of activated carbon filters is their ability to improve taste and odor without removing essential minerals. However, they may not effectively remove heavy metals or microbial contaminants. It’s essential to use them in conjunction with other filtration methods if these are present in your water supply.
Selection Criteria
When choosing an activated carbon filter, consider the type of carbon used, such as granular or block form, as it affects the filtration efficiency. Also, check for certifications like NSF, which ensure the filter meets industry standards for contaminant removal.
Reverse Osmosis Systems
Reverse osmosis (RO) systems are more advanced and typically found in under-sink filtration rather than in refrigerators, but some models integrate RO systems. They work by forcing water through a semipermeable membrane, removing a wide array of impurities, including heavy metals and dissolved solids. While these systems provide exceptional filtration, they may not be necessary for every household refrigerator.
How Reverse Osmosis Works
Reverse osmosis involves pushing water through a membrane with microscopic pores that allow only water molecules to pass through. This process effectively removes dissolved solids, heavy metals, and other impurities, resulting in exceptionally pure water.
Advantages of RO Systems
RO systems offer the highest level of contaminant removal, making them ideal for areas with heavily polluted water sources. They also eliminate the need for additional filtration stages, providing comprehensive water purification in one system.
Considerations and Drawbacks
Despite their effectiveness, RO systems can be costly and wasteful, as they produce wastewater during the purification process. Additionally, they may remove beneficial minerals, leading to flat-tasting water unless remineralization is employed.
Ion Exchange Filters
Ion exchange filters are less common in refrigerator systems but are effective in softening water by replacing calcium and magnesium ions with sodium or potassium ions. This process can improve taste, especially in areas with hard water.
Functionality of Ion Exchange
The ion exchange process involves swapping hard water minerals with sodium or potassium ions. This not only softens the water but also reduces scaling in appliances, prolonging their lifespan and efficiency.
Applications and Suitability
These filters are particularly beneficial in regions with hard water, where mineral buildup can affect both taste and appliance performance. However, they may not be necessary in areas with naturally soft water.
Potential Drawbacks
While effective in softening water, ion exchange filters can introduce sodium into the water supply, which may not be suitable for individuals on low-sodium diets. It’s crucial to assess dietary needs when considering this filtration method.
Factors to Consider When Choosing a Refrigerator Water Filter
Choosing the best water filter for your refrigerator involves considering several factors that can influence both the filtration effectiveness and the taste of your water.
Contaminants to Be Removed
The primary function of any water filter is to remove specific contaminants. Consider the specific impurities in your water supply. For instance, if your water has a high chlorine content, an activated carbon filter might be the most suitable option.
Identifying Common Contaminants
Different water sources contain varying levels of contaminants such as chlorine, lead, pesticides, and pharmaceuticals. Understanding which are prevalent in your area can guide you in selecting the appropriate filter that targets these specific impurities.
The Role of Water Source
Urban and rural water supplies differ significantly in their contaminant profiles. Municipal water typically contains disinfectants like chlorine, while well water may have higher levels of minerals and bacteria. Tailoring your filter choice based on your water source ensures better filtration outcomes.
Contaminant Testing and Analysis
Conducting a professional water test can provide detailed insights into the specific contaminants present in your water. This analysis is crucial for choosing a filter that effectively addresses the unique challenges posed by your water supply.
Filtration Efficiency
Evaluate the filter’s efficiency in removing contaminants. Look for filters that are certified by reputable bodies such as NSF International, which provides standards for water treatment systems.
Understanding Certification Standards
Certifications from organizations like NSF International ensure that a filter meets rigorous standards for contaminant removal. These certifications provide assurance that the filter will perform as claimed, offering peace of mind to consumers.
Balancing Efficiency and Cost
While highly efficient filters offer superior performance, they may come at a higher cost. It’s important to balance filtration efficiency with budget constraints, ensuring that you receive the best value without compromising on water quality.
Comparing Filter Models
Different filters offer varying levels of efficiency, even within the same type. Comparing models based on certified removal rates and lifespan can help you make an informed choice that aligns with your filtration needs.
Longevity and Maintenance
The lifespan of a filter varies based on its type and usage. Ensure you understand the recommended replacement intervals and maintenance requirements to maintain optimal filtration performance.
Replacement Schedules
Regular replacement of filters is essential to maintain water quality. Most manufacturers provide guidelines on replacement intervals, typically ranging from six months to one year, depending on usage and water quality.
Maintenance Practices
Beyond replacement, regular maintenance of the refrigerator’s water lines and housing can prevent microbial growth and ensure the filter functions effectively. Simple practices like periodic cleaning can extend the filter’s lifespan.
Cost of Maintenance
Consider the overall cost of maintaining your filtration system, including replacement filters and potential professional servicing. Budgeting for these expenses ensures the longevity and effectiveness of your filtration system.
Compatibility
Ensure that the filter you choose is compatible with your refrigerator model. Most manufacturers provide specific models that fit their refrigerators, but universal filters are also available.
Checking Manufacturer Guidelines
Manufacturers typically specify which filters are compatible with their refrigerator models. Checking these guidelines is crucial to ensure a proper fit and optimal performance.
The Role of Universal Filters
Universal filters offer flexibility by fitting multiple refrigerator models. While convenient, it’s important to verify that they provide the same level of filtration as model-specific options.
Installation Considerations
Ease of installation is an important factor, especially for those who prefer a DIY approach. Filters that require minimal tools and effort for installation are often preferred for their user-friendliness.

The Importance of Residential Water Testing
Understanding the unique composition of your water supply is crucial for selecting an effective water filter. Residential water testing provides valuable insights into the specific contaminants present in your water.
Conducting a Water Test
Water testing kits are available for homeowners to analyze their water quality. These tests typically check for common contaminants like chlorine, lead, nitrates, and bacteria. For a more comprehensive analysis, consider professional water testing services.
DIY Water Testing Kits
Home testing kits offer a convenient way to check for basic contaminants. These kits are user-friendly and provide immediate results, allowing homeowners to make informed decisions about their water filtration needs.
Professional Water Testing Services
For a detailed analysis, professional water testing services provide comprehensive reports on a wide range of contaminants. These services offer accuracy and depth, crucial for areas with complex water quality issues.
Frequency of Testing
Regular testing is recommended to monitor changes in water quality over time. Factors such as seasonal variations and changes in local water treatment practices can impact water quality, necessitating periodic re-evaluation.
